Title: Innovations of Olavi E. Vehmas: Enhancing Fire Safety
Introduction
Olavi E. Vehmas is an inventive mind from Bridgewater, NJ, known for his significant contributions to fire safety technology. With a unique perspective on material science, he developed a groundbreaking product that addresses critical safety concerns in various applications.
Latest Patents
His patent, titled "Multipurpose Fire Resistant Sealing and Caulking Compound," showcases a composition that exhibits exceptional fire resistance properties. This caulking compound does not harden or slump, making it reusable and efficient. With a high fire resistance rating of VO, as measured by the UL 94 Test Procedure, this invention promises to significantly enhance fire safety in construction and industrial settings.
